Takoyaki is a roadside snack originating in the Kansai region of Japan. This delicious snack is made from flour-like wheat flour like ping pong balls filled with octopus pieces. Sometimes, this snack is also popularly known as 'octopus'. Curious about rasaya? Let's make it creative.

Takoyaki is made by using a special mold in the shape of a half-ball basin. One pan usually consists of 16-hole rows, and sometimes also more depending on the type of mold / baking sheet used.

Simple takoyaki recipe typical of Japan is quite simple. How to make a simple takoyaki that is dough cooked using mold, when it is half cooked the dough should be reversed using a stick or chopsticks for takoyaki to form a sphere like a ball.

In Indonesia alone takoyaki not so popular, takoyaki usually found in many culinary attractions such as in the exhibition, food court and some places that offer Japanese food menu.

Currently takoyaki began to spread to the corners since takoyaki franchise business was introduced. I myself have met some takoyaki sellers who sell on the street in some areas in Jakarta.
Simple Japanese Takoyaki Recipe
If in Japan the original stuffing takoyaki using pieces of octopus, another in Indonesia is full of creations. Takoyaki ala Indonesia is usually more varied, stuffing that can use squid, shrimp, chicken meat, meatballs, sausage, vegetables until oncom stir.

Here we will use squid as stuffing. To be more flavorful, we will add cabbage and spring onion so it feels more solid. If you do not like squid, you can replace it with chicken meat. And here are the ingredients to make takoyaki along with the recipe and how to make it. Another thing we need is a takoyaki print, otherwise we can use a baking sheet to fry the egg.

Simple Takoyaki Recipe Material
1. 150 gr wheat flour (1 cup)
2. 2 btr chicken eggs, take just one white
3. 200 ml of liquid chicken stock
4. 1/2 tsp baking powder
5. 1 tsp salt
6. additional water to taste

Material Stuffing
1. 100 gr boiled squid, cut into small squares
2. 1/8 part of 1 cabbage, finely sliced
3. 1 btg leeks, thinly sliced
4. 1 tsp salt

Supplementary material
1. takoyaki sauce
2. mayonnaise sauce
3. sliced ​​leek

ow To Make A Simple Japanese Takoyaki
1. Whisk the eggs, pour the chicken stock slightly and shake again until it blends.
2. Combine flour, baking powder and salt, stirring even mixed evenly. Pour a mixture of eggs and 

chicken broth, mix well. Measure the dough viscosity, if less dilute add more cold water to taste.
3. Prepare the stuffing, mix all ingredients and stir until evenly distributed.
4. Heat the mold, apply oil to about one-third of the depth of each mold hole.
5. Pour the mixture halfway up the height of the mold hole, insert the stuffing and pour again the dough until full.
6. Cook the takoyaki until the bottom is cooked and the top is expanding, then rewind to ripen the top.
7. Once cooked, remove and serve along with the ingredients.
Takoyaki is deliciously eaten in a warm atmosphere, along with a catcher that can be customized to taste. If we make it ourselves, we can add additional ingredients that are not mentioned in recipes like shredded cheese and various sauce if liked. Guaranteed, it feels more top and intriguing.
